Pumpkin Patch Smoothie It's alright if you drool. This smoothie has that affect. Organic pumpkin puree, coconut cream, a little pumpkin pie spice and Wahla! Hey, wipe that waterfall from your chin. ;) Recipe 3 cups ice cubes 2 cups water 1 can coconut milk 1 cup pumpkin puree 1/4 cup honey or 1 frozen banana 1 teaspoon cinnamon 1/8 teaspoon each, ground cloves and nutmeg Blend on high for about 3 minutes until smooth and creamy. For a special treat, top it off with Whipped Coconut Cream and Toffeed Pecans or Spiced Nuts from The Feel Good Cookbook.

Dreamy Creamy Pumpkin Pie Holidays at our house mean plenty of pumpkin pie. Not too sweet, and free game for breakfast, lunch, dinner...or in between. Creamy Pumpkin Pie 1 (29 ounce) can pumpkin puree 1 (13 ounce) can coconut milk 3/4 cup honey or 1/2 cup xylitol 1 teaspoon salt 1 teaspoons cinnamon 1 teaspoon ginger 1/2 teaspoon cloves 4 eggs (for a lighter, taller pie, and the expense of 10 minutes, separate and beat the whites) Blend, pour into 2 unbaked Whole Wheat deep dish pie crusts (see recipe below).
